Security Council to Meet in Panama City

Security Council to Meet in Panama City

The Security Council will open a new series of meetings in Panama on 15 March - its first in Latin America. The agenda calls for consideration of measures for maintaining and strengthening international peace in that part of the world. The meetings will be held in the Legislative Palace of Panama which was turned over to the United Nations for the duration of the Security Council meetings in Panama City.
Panamian girls in native costumes are seen at Panama City airport greeting delegates and staff as they arrived for the United Nations Security Council meetings.
